The price to build a patio is different depending on the size, types of
materials that you use and the edging you select. The good thing is
that you can build a patio of the ideal size on virtually any home
improvement budget. To build a patio you need to be quite organized as
it is a pretty complex job although not very hard. First you need to
know for sure where exactly you want to build a patio. Traditionally,
patio areas are on the side or the back of the home but you can also do
them in front of the house. After choosing the ideal area, take small
stakes and rope to mark off the designated area. Remove all sticks,
rocks, leaves and other items in the area in order to prepare the field
to build a patio.
If you have plants, shrubs, herbs or other vegetation that you would
like to save, it is best to dig them up and place them in temporary
potting buckets during the patio building. It is not necessary to kill
or toss away the plants that you want to keep, just because you want to
build a patio and they are in the way. On the contrary, keep them for
later use nearby or on the patio. To build a patio does not necessarily
mean to destroy other things. The next phase when you build a patio is
leveling the area decided upon.
After having packed and leveled the entire building surface, spread a
layer of polyurethane on the surface, beyond the stake markers. In
order to build a patio, you will have to calculate how much material
you will need to buy. When the your patio project is done you might
want to landscape by lining and bordering it with shrubs and other plants
like bushes and herbs. In one corner you could plant a tree which in time
will get to offer you necessary shade. After you build a patio and create
a border it is time to add your patio furniture. This is an area that you and
your family can enjoy for many years from now on.
